Output 158ec122dabd00705d6747a612c23597b16f1fc75230e3ffecf96b987fe146c4:59

value
1505763
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1450f97f28c9d9e318db82585d1fbaa211712e8 OP_EQUALVERIFY OP_CHECKSIG
address
1MY7mbhBfaPTnxft81bdRnADsvz1QCFYRB
transaction
158ec122dabd00705d6747a612c23597b16f1fc75230e3ffecf96b987fe146c4
spent
true